Hydrophobic coating

Hydrophobic coatings aid in the removal of spots and dirt from surfaces such as metal, glass, and plastic. They also help protect surfaces from damage caused by moisture and enhance durability. They are commonly used on outdoor surfaces and can reduce cleaning costs and time. They also can help to prevent corrosion and rust and provide UV protection.

As opposed to regular paints hydrophobic coatings have a smooth surface that blocks water molecules. These coatings are usually made from fluoropolymers, including pol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E), better known as Teflon. These substances have a high lubricity as well as a slippery feel. These materials can be used with textiles, metals, and glass. The manufacturers measure the hydrophobicity of a substance by placing a droplet of the substance on its surface and measuring the contact angle. Super-hydrophobic coatings have a contact angle higher than 150 degrees.

Windows that are safe

While the majority of the security industry is focused on doors and locks, burglars are also able to gain access through windows. In fact, two out of every three burglaries in the US involve a window.

There are many ways that you can make your windows more secure. For instance, you can install window seal replacement bars that can stop burglars from entering your home through windows and are available in a variety of designs. They offer privacy without affecting your view.

Another option is to use glass that has been tempered. This is stronger and more secure than ordinary glass that is annealed. When tempered glasses break and shatter, they break into small, relatively safe pieces rather than sharp and dangerous shards. This type of glass also reduces the risk of injury from windows that have been broken particularly during a natural disaster or a break-in.

Complete window replacement

You can increase the energy efficiency of your home and its curb appeal by replacing all your windows. You can upgrade your windows to higher quality units with insulated glass as well as advanced Apartment window repair films. These technologies help reduce the transfer of energy which reduce your heating and cooling bills. They are also more easy to maintain and keep clean. You can also select from a range of colors and features to enhance the look of the windows you are getting.

Full frame window replacement is more expensive than insert replacement, however it's often worth the cost. The procedure involves removing the exterior and exterior trim and installing a replacement window. This allows for thorough repairs and inspections, which can reduce moisture intrusion from the window.

The cost of replacing a window is determined by the type and size that you choose, as well depending on where you live. It is important to get several quotes from various firms before choosing one to replace your windows. It is also important to verify the license and insurance status of the company.

You will find this information on the company's website or contact them for more information. You can also get referrals from previous customers. If you're replacing windows in an older home Look for companies that have expertise working with lead-based paint. There is an inventory of "lead safe" contractors on the internet, as provided by the Environmental Protection Agency.
